#include "sysdeps.h"
#include "prefs.h"
#include "audio.h"
#include "audio_defs.h"

#define DEBUG 0
#include "debug.h"


// Supported sample rates, sizes and channels
int audio_num_sample_rates = 1;
uint32 audio_sample_rates[] = {44100 << 16};
int audio_num_sample_sizes = 1;
uint16 audio_sample_sizes[] = {16};
int audio_num_channel_counts = 1;
uint16 audio_channel_counts[] = {2};


/*
 *  Initialization
 */

void AudioInit(void)
{
	// Init audio status and feature flags
	AudioStatus.sample_rate = audio_sample_rates[0];
	AudioStatus.sample_size = audio_sample_sizes[0];
	AudioStatus.channels = audio_channel_counts[0];
	AudioStatus.mixer = 0;
	AudioStatus.num_sources = 0;
	audio_component_flags = cmpWantsRegisterMessage | kStereoOut | k16BitOut;

	// Sound disabled in prefs? Then do nothing
	if (PrefsFindBool("nosound"))
		return;

	// Audio not available
	audio_open = false;
}

/*
 *  Get/set volume controls (volume values received/returned have the left channel
 *  volume in the upper 16 bits and the right channel volume in the lower 16 bits;
 *  both volumes are 8.8 fixed point values with 0x0100 meaning "maximum volume"))
 */

bool audio_get_main_mute(void)
{
	return false;
}

uint32 audio_get_main_volume(void)
{
	return 0x01000100;
}

bool audio_get_speaker_mute(void)
{
	return false;
}

uint32 audio_get_speaker_volume(void)
{
	return 0x01000100;
}

void audio_set_main_mute(bool mute)
{
}

void audio_set_main_volume(uint32 vol)
{
}

void audio_set_speaker_mute(bool mute)
{
}

void audio_set_speaker_volume(uint32 vol)
{
}
